Harness the Sun for Home Water Pumps: Residential Solutions

Solar energy is a versatile way to energize your home, and residential water pumps are an increasingly frequent application. Employing solar panels to run your water pump offers considerable benefits, including lowered energy costs and a smaller carbon footprint. There are several types of residential water pumps that can be powered by solar energy, each with its own strengths.

  • Deep Well Pumps: These pumps are ideal for water sources at a distance and are known for their power.
  • Surface Pumps: These pumps are often used for shallower wells or irrigation systems, offering a easier installation process.

When choosing a solar-powered water pump, it's essential to consider factors such as your required water flow, the depth of your well, and the sunlight potential at your location.

Setting Up Your Solar Water Heater at Home: A Guide to Installation and Care

Installing a solar water heating system in your home is a fantastic way to cut down on utility bills and be more eco-friendly. While the initial expense can be substantial, the long-term benefits make it a wise decision. The process of installation typically involves installing solar collectors on your roof, connecting them to a storage tank, and integrating the system with your existing water heater.

Routine maintenance is essential to ensure your solar water heater works effectively. This includes examining the collectors and pipes for wear and tear, removing debris from the system, and keeping an eye on the water temperature. By implementing these simple maintenance steps, you can enhance the lifespan of your solar water heater and receive years of reliable hot water.
